NEW DELHI/BHUBANESWAR: Union PNG-Steel Minister Dharmendra Pradhan has written to Union Education Minister Ramesh Pokhriyal Nishank urging for his intervention in granting the Central University status to the Utkal University.

“There has been a longstanding demand from members of the academic fraternity of Odisha for granting Central University status to Utkal University.Compared to neighbouring States like Bihar, which has four Central Universities, and Andhra Pradesh, which has three Central Universities, Odisha only has one, Central University of Odisha, Koraput which is primarily catering to the needs of students in the southern part of the State,” Pradhan wrote in the letter.

“There is an acute necessity for setting up a second Central University in the State, especially around Bhubaneswar. Classifying Utkal University as a Central University would not only cater to the needs of students from coastal and eastern Odisha but also create tremendous potential for employment generation, industry-academia interface and advanced research in the region,” he mentioned.

“Keeping in mind Utkal University’s 75-year-old heritage and tradition of nurturing excellence of higher education in Odisha, the needs and welfare of students in Odisha and the Prime Minister’s vision of empowering institutions of higher learning in the country, promoting research as well creating industry-ready manpower, I request your personal intervention in granting the status of a Central University to Utkal University,” Pradhan concluded.
